Brother, my claim took exactly 18 months. Average time was 19 months when i made claim. But now a days its fast, i know some peoples their claims were accepted in 7 months. from the best of my knowledge convention refugees and protected persons means whose claim accepted by the refugee board. i applied for pr card in june 2011 and still waiting for the pr card.
